CWA, AT&T Reach Tentative Agreements

Communications Workers of America (CWA) has reached two new tentative agreements with AT&T divisions with some 40,000 CWA members.   

Details of a tentative four-year agreement are being sent to CWA members who work for AT&T Mobility in 36 states and the District of Columbia. The workers are customer service representatives, technicians and retail store workers.

Also, the union announced a tentative agreement with AT&T West with about 18,000 CWA members at AT&T operations in California and Nevada.

Ratification votes for both units will soon be scheduled.

CWA members at AT&T Midwest (15,000 members), AT&T Legacy (5,500) and AT&T Southeast (22,000) have ratified new contracts. There is also a tentative agreement with AT&T Southwest (22,000).
